Travel to Ibach in Switzerland to visit the headquarters of the world’s biggest manufacturer of the Swiss army knife, Victorinox. For the occasion hire the Jaguar XJ, with a stunning combination of beauty, opulence and power, this premium sedan drives luxury to new heights. While there are two different brands of Swiss Army knives, the Victorinox and Wenger, both are infact owned by the former. These knives are universally acknowledged for being superior in terms of quality, design and functionality. Pick up a Swiss Champ for example, the swiss knife has 33 functions and will typically sell for around 80CHF.
In Zurich, discover a world of chocolate as both of Switzerland’s finest chocolatiers have their base in Zurich. The Teuscher and Sprungli, both known for their gentle and refined taste on the palate. Pamaco chocolates, are almost the equivalent of chocolate haute couture, considering how rare, exclusive and expensive they are, derived from the Criollo bean their preparation is a delicate and long process. Lindt fans will have all the satisfaction they want in a visit to the factory, located in Zurich’s outer suburbs, here the delicious chocolate sells for much less, and yet with all the great variety available.
